School District to feature Design and Dreams art exhibit

1 min read

The School District of Lee County will open its doors Oct. 22 for the largest public display of student artwork in the state of Florida.

Designs and Dreams of Young Artists XXVII showcases the work of more than 100 students in elementary, middle and high school.

The exhibit is an open house for students, parents, employees, families and the public to enjoy artwork created by students.

School Board members and Superintendent Dr. Greg Adkins will be available to meet with the student artists and offer their congratulations from 5-6 p.m., before the start of their regular School Board meeting.

The hallways of the Lee County Public Education Center at 2855 Colonial Blvd., in Fort Myers, will stay open until 7 p.m. to continue showcasing the student’s artwork.
